Strand Closed sign, The Strand, London, UK


Road closure for a half marathon running race.


Size: 6000px × 4000px
Location: London, England, United Kingdom
Photo credit: © Colin Underhill /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: britain, center, central, centre, city, closed, closure, england, event, kingdom, london, marathon, race, road, roads, running, sign, strand, street, streets, uk, united